The issue of perennial
power outage has not only
become a household name
to Nigeria but a national
embarrassment to citizens
as well. Tapping into this
problem, LG Electronics last
week introduced the
world’s first bathery LED TV
into the Nigerian market.
The novel LG LED TV called
LG 32LS3800 Bathery LED
TV, though operates on
electricity has a long lasting
battery that ensures TV
viewing is not unnecessarily
interrupted when in it is
use.
According to LG, the TV
comes with exciting
features that make for
exciting entertainment
experience. It is portable
and easy to carry which
makes it convenient for it to
be moved from one place to
the other.
The company said this
unique feature ensures that
the fun and entertainment
is not limited to indoor
settings alone, as it can also
come in handy for alfresco
gatherings. Apart from
watching favourite TV
programs, the 32LS3800
Battery TV also comes with
a USB slot which enables
consumers watch Divx
Movies from their flash or
external hard drives.
Amongst various features of
the LG Battery LED TV is also
the in-built surge protector
for long lasting durability
and better performance
against Power surge; the
battery which comes in
handy during power
outages has a long battery
life as it can last the
duration of a football match.
Speaking at the event, the
General Manager, Home
Entertainment Division, LG
Electronics, Mr. Dave Shin
said that the LG Battery TV
has come to end the
embarrassment faced by
Nigerian TV viewers by
solving they problem
experienced as a result of
the constant Power outage
that households and
businesses in Nigeria
experience’.
The LED lighting system
which is said to guarantees
quality pictures is also
capable for the TV’s
excellent energy efficiency;
it uses 50% or less electrical
power, which in the long
run is estimated to be cost
effective.
The Battery TV’s has an
ergonomic body that will
appeal to consumers
looking for a TV that can
perform on many levels. In
terms of design and
features, Shin said the
Battery TV sets a standard
that will be hard to beat.
